#62ff53 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#62ff53 is composed of 38.4% red, 100% green and 32.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 61.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 67.5% yellow and 0% black. It has a hue angle of 114.8 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 66.3%. #62ff53 color hex could be obtained by blending #c4ffa6 with #00ff00. Closest websafe color is: #66ff66.

#62ff53 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#62ff53 has RGB values of R:98, G:255, B:83 and CMYK values of C:0.62, M:0, Y:0.67, K:0. Its decimal value is 6487891.

Shades and Tints of #62ff53
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000500 is the darkest color, while #f1fff0 is the lightest one.
